Military Software Market Outlook
The global Military Software Market is projected to reach USD 20 billion by 2033, growing at a CAGR of approximately 5.2% during the forecast period of 2025 to 2033. This growth can be attributed to the increasing demand for advanced software solutions that enhance operational efficiency and situational awareness in military operations, coupled with the rising investment in military modernization programs by various countries. The integration of cutting-edge technologies such as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Big Data Analytics into military software systems is further propelling market growth. Moreover, the growing emphasis on cybersecurity to protect sensitive military data is also a critical factor driving the market. As nations strive to maintain their defense capabilities amidst rising geopolitical tensions, military software solutions are becoming increasingly imperative for effective training, operation, and management of defense forces.

By Product Type
Command and Control Systems:
Command and Control (C2) Systems are pivotal in the military software market, as they facilitate real-time decision-making and operational management. These systems enable military leaders to strategize effectively by providing access to critical information, communication tools, and situational awareness data. The integration of advanced technologies such as AI and machine learning into C2 systems enhances their capabilities by enabling predictive analytics and automated decision-making. As military operations become increasingly complex, the necessity for robust command and control systems has escalated, driving significant investment in this segment. Furthermore, ongoing upgrades and system interoperability are essential, ensuring that different military branches can effectively communicate and coordinate their actions during joint operations.
Communication Systems:
Communication Systems are another crucial component of military software, ensuring seamless connectivity among various military units and branches. These systems encompass secure radio communications, satellite communications, and data link systems that facilitate real-time information flow. The evolution of communication technologies has led to enhanced reliability, security, and interoperability, which are essential for effective military operations. Moreover, as the military increasingly relies on mobile and remote communication capabilities, there is a growing demand for software solutions that can support these functionalities. The advancements in encryption and cybersecurity technologies further bolster the effectiveness of communication systems, protecting sensitive information from potential cyber threats.
Cybersecurity Systems:
Cybersecurity Systems are becoming paramount in the military software market as cyber threats evolve and become more sophisticated. These systems are designed to protect military networks, data, and communications from cyber attacks, ensuring the confidentiality, integrity, and availability of critical information. The growing reliance on digital platforms for military operations has made cybersecurity a top priority, resulting in increased investments in advanced security solutions. Military organizations are adopting comprehensive cybersecurity strategies, incorporating risk assessment, threat detection, and incident response capabilities to address potential vulnerabilities. As a result, the demand for cybersecurity software tailored specifically for military applications is on the rise, highlighting its critical role in maintaining national security.
Simulation and Training Systems:
Simulation and Training Systems are vital for enhancing the operational readiness of military personnel. These systems provide realistic training environments that enable soldiers, pilots, and other personnel to practice their skills in a safe and controlled setting. The incorporation of vir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) technologies into training systems is revolutionizing military training, offering immersive experiences that improve engagement and retention. These systems not only enhance individual skills but also promote teamwork and coordination among military units. The demand for advanced simulation and training systems is expected to grow as military organizations increasingly recognize the importance of effective training programs in preparing personnel for real-world scenarios. This trend is further supported by the need for continuous skill development in an ever-evolving operational landscape.
Logistics and Vehicle Management Systems:
Logistics and Vehicle Management Systems play a crucial role in ensuring the efficient movement and maintenance of military assets. These systems are designed to optimize supply chain operations, inventory management, and fleet management, thus enhancing overall operational efficiency. The integration of advanced technologies such as AI and IoT into these systems allows for real-time tracking of assets, predictive maintenance, and data-driven decision-making. As military operations expand globally, the importance of effective logistics and vehicle management becomes increasingly critical. Investments in these systems are driven by the need to ensure that military units are adequately supplied and equipped, thus maintaining readiness and effectiveness during missions. Additionally, the focus on sustainability and cost-effectiveness is leading to innovations in logistics solutions within the military software market.

By Technology Type
Artificial Intelligence:
Artificial Intelligence (AI) is revolutionizing the military software landscape, enabling enhanced decision-making, predictive analytics, and autonomous systems. AI applications in military software are being utilized for various purposes, including intelligence analysis, threat detection, and logistics optimization. By leveraging machine learning algorithms and data analytics, military organizations can derive actionable insights from vast amounts of data, improving operational efficiency and effectiveness. The integration of AI into command and control systems is particularly significant, as it can automate routine tasks and provide real-time situational awareness to military personnel. As the potential of AI continues to unfold, its incorporation into military software solutions is expected to accelerate, driving growth within this segment.
Big Data Analytics:
Big Data Analytics plays a crucial role in military software by enabling the processing and analysis of large datasets generated during military operations. This technology allows defense organizations to extract valuable insights from historical and real-time data, enhancing situational awareness and improving operational decision-making. Through advanced analytics, military organizations can identify trends, assess risks, and optimize resource allocation, ultimately leading to better mission outcomes. The growing volume of data collected through various sources, including sensors, reconnaissance, and social media, necessitates the implementation of robust big data analytics solutions. As military forces continue to recognize the importance of data-driven strategies, the demand for big data analytics in military software is expected to rise significantly.
Blockchain:
Blockchain technology is making inroads into military software, primarily due to its potential for enhancing transparency, accountability, and security. In the defense sector, blockchain can be utilized for secure data sharing, supply chain management, and identity verification. By leveraging decentralized and tamper-proof ledgers, military organizations can ensure the integrity of sensitive information and streamline processes such as procurement and logistics. The application of blockchain in securing communication channels and protecting military assets from cyber threats is gaining traction as well. As military organizations increasingly seek solutions that enhance trust and security, the adoption of blockchain technology in military software is anticipated to grow, fostering a more secure operational environment.
Cloud Computing:
Cloud Computing is transforming the military software market by providing scalable, flexible, and cost-effective solutions for data management and storage. Military organizations are increasingly migrating to cloud-based platforms to enhance collaboration, improve data accessibility, and streamline operations. Cloud computing facilitates real-time data sharing among different military units and branches, enabling more efficient decision-making and operational execution. Additionally, the adoption of cloud-based solutions allows for rapid deployment and updates of military software, ensuring that forces are equipped with the latest technologies. As the demand for agile and responsive military operations grows, the reliance on cloud computing solutions will continue to rise within the military software market.
Internet of Things:
The Internet of Things (IoT) is playing a transformative role in military software by enabling the interconnectivity of devices and systems, facilitating real-time data collection and analysis. IoT applications in the military include asset tracking, environmental monitoring, and personnel management. By deploying IoT devices, military organizations can gain insights into operational conditions, enhance situational awareness, and improve logistics efficiency. The ability to monitor equipment performance and gather data from various sensors enhances predictive maintenance capabilities, reducing downtime and operational disruptions. As the military increasingly embraces digital transformation, the adoption of IoT technologies within military software is expected to accelerate, driving innovation and operational effectiveness.
By Region
The North America region is currently the largest market for military software, accounting for approximately 40% of the global market share. The presence of advanced military capabilities and significant investments in defense technologies by the U.S. government are primary drivers of growth in this region. It is projected that the North American military software market will grow at a CAGR of 6.0% over the forecast period, as armed forces continue to modernize and integrate innovative technologies into their operations. The increasing emphasis on cybersecurity measures and the adoption of AI and big data analytics further contribute to the growth of the military software market in this region, reinforcing its position as a global leader in defense technology.
In Europe, the military software market is anticipated to experience substantial growth due to ongoing geopolitical tensions and rising defense budgets. The European market is projected to account for around 25% of the global military software market, emphasizing the importance of advanced software solutions in enhancing operational readiness and capabilities. Countries such as the United Kingdom, Germany, and France are investing heavily in military modernization programs, including the development of command and control systems, communication solutions, and cybersecurity measures. The growth in the European market is expected to be driven by the need for interoperability among NATO allies and the emphasis on collaborative defense initiatives. This region aims to leverage innovative technologies to address emerging security challenges and strengthen defense capabilities.
